State of New Jersey Common Pension Fund D Raises Holdings in Rollins, Inc. (NYSE:ROL)

State of New Jersey Common Pension Fund D grew its position in shares of Rollins, Inc. (NYSE:ROLFree Report) by 16.4% during the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the SEC. The fund owned 157,451 shares of the business services provider’s stock after purchasing an additional 22,240 shares during the quarter. State of New Jersey Common Pension Fund D’s holdings in Rollins were worth $6,876,000 as of its most recent filing with the SEC.

Rollins Stock Up 1.4 %

Shares of NYSE ROL traded up $0.63 during midday trading on Friday, reaching $44.90. 1,685,554 shares of the company’s stock were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 1,958,394. Rollins, Inc. has a 52-week low of $32.19 and a 52-week high of $47.45. The stock has a market capitalization of $21.76 billion, a PE ratio of 50.45,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 3.38 and a beta of 0.63.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.42, a quick ratio of 0.65 and a current ratio of 0.71. The business’s fifty day moving average price is $44.46 and its two-hundred day moving average price is $42.06.

Rollins (NYSE:ROLGet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Wednesday, April 24th. The business services provider reported $0.20 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, hitting anal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.20. The business had revenue of $748.35 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$739.12 million. Rollins had a return on equity of 37.47% and a net margin of 13.94%. The company’s revenue for the quarter was up 13.7%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the previous year, the company earned $0.18 earnings per share. Analysts forecast that Rollins, Inc. will post 0.99 EPS for the current year.

Rollins Announces Dividend

The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Monday, June 10th. Investors of record on Friday, May 10th will be paid a $0.15 dividend.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Thursday, May 9th. This represents a $0.60 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 1.34%. Rollins’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is 67.42%.

Rollins Company Profile

(Free Report)

Rollins, Inc, through its subsidiaries, provides pest and wildlife control services to residential and commercial customers in the United States and internationally. The company offers pest control services to residential properties protecting from common pests, including rodents, insects, and wildlife.
